x86: i86_mwait Work Does Not Function as Designed
(6736444)
Systems with the Intel Xeon Processor MP 7400 series running the Solaris 10 10/09 OS might
experience reduced performance and increased power consumption under light utilization.
This problem might occur when CPUs do not quiesce, preventing power management while
idle. No error message is displayed.
Workaround: Add the following line to the /etc/system le and reboot the system:
set idle_cpu_prefer_mwait=0
fwflash Does Not Support ConnectX and hermon
HCAs (6731804)
The standard fwflash command needs a plug-in to support rmware update on the ConnectX
HCA ash device. This plug-in is not yet available in the Solaris 10 10/09 release.
Workaround: A standalone version of the utility is available to enable Solaris 10 users to update
their rmware. Perform the following steps:
1. Download the utility and man page from the Customer Download Center at
http://www.sun.com/download/index.jsp?tab=2. On this page search for Solaris
InniBand (IB) Updates 3. Follow the instructions for downloading the package and untar
the les. Do not install the package since you need to extract only some of the les.
2. Rename the original .tar le:
# mv ib_updates_3_s10u6.i386.tar ib_updates_3_s10u6.i386.tar-orig
3. Unzip the compressed .tar le:
#gunzip ib_updates_3_s10u6.i386.tgz
